Course Title: Culinary Arts I and II
Length of Program: 2 years
# of credits: 3
Articulation: TCC- Hospitality
Industry Certifications: National Restaurant Association Serve Safe Sanitation Manager; National Occupational Competency Testing Institute (NOCTI) Commercial Foods/Retail Commercial Baking

Description: This is a two year course for students interested in a career in the food service industry. The program of study includes cooking techniques, baking and pastry, hospitality, math, writing skills, professional development, sanitation, certification and management skills. Each class operates a restaurant during school hours. Students are also offered opportunities to participate in off premise catering and community service.

Special Course Features include: An opportunity for Serve Safe Sanitation Manager Certification, articulation with Tidewater Community College, and articulation with Johnson & Wales and Stratford Universities pending.

Suggested Prerequisites include: Basic math, science and English

Requirements include: Uniforms will be purchased through the Tech Center: Chefs Jacket, white dress shirt, black work pants (i.e. Dickies), white socks, head covering and black work shoes. Grades are deducted for improper uniform.

Program Fees: Program dues do not apply at this time.

Safety Requirements include: Uniform and strict adherence to the National Restaurant Association's Serve Safe Sanitation Management Certification (O.S.H.A.) safety standards.

Club Affiliation: Skills USA, FCCLA

Fee: Skills USA: $20.00; FCCLA Tiered Dues
